jeedom-zigate / jeedom-plugin-zigate

Plugin Jeedom for ZiGate key.
MIT License
29 stars 12 forks source link

Même matériel mais pas les mêmes commandes #131

Closed Dites33 closed 5 years ago

Dites33 commented 5 years ago

J'ai plusieurs capteurs LUMI SENS (température / Humité), les ronds, acheté tous en même Temp chez le même vendeur.

Lorsque je fais les inclusions, je n'ai pas toujours les mêmes commandes (dans le cas ci dessous c'est ROTATION qui apparait sur le second et pas le premier)

Exemple avec deux matériels

le premier

Type : lumi.sens Manufacturer : LUMI

Commandes

Nom

1008 application_version 2474 discover 1019 humidity 1014 battery 1017 temperature 1013 datecode 1016 description 1010 hardware_version 1011 manufacturer 1018 movement 1020 movement2 1015 power_source 992 resync
1009 stack_version 1012 type 1007 zcl_version

Le second

Type : lumi.sens Manufacturer : LUMI

Commandes

Nom

2285 application_version 2494 discover 2296 humidity 2291 battery 2294 temperature 2290 datecode 2293 description 2287 hardware_version 2288 manufacturer 2295 movement 2297 movement2 2292 power_source 2299 resync 2298 rotation 2286 stack_version 2289 type 2284 zcl_version

De plus, les commandes ROTATION / RESYNC / MOVEMENT et MOVEMENT2 sont mis en 'afficher' alors que je n'ai jamais de modification de valeurs ici (est ce un bug du plugin/firmware ou ce sont des valeurs qui doivent changer sur ce type de capteur ?

Fonctionnement attendu Pour moi, par défaut, seules les commandes Humidity et Temperature devraient être en 'afficher', par défaut lors de l'inclusion

Informations:

doudz commented 5 years ago

ça sera amélioré dans la lib 0.28 https://github.com/doudz/zigate/commit/385eea4bfcbe3fd053304333197869a9a4d7b14d

Dites33 commented 5 years ago

@doudz : Désolé, je pensais que c'était déjà résolu en 0.27 vu le ticket https://github.com/Jeedom-Zigate/jeedom-plugin-zigate/issues/96

Une réinclusion hier m'a refait les mêmes commandes 'inutiles'

doudz commented 5 years ago

On est pas sur le même matériel, là c'est lumi.sens et l'autre lumi.sensor_ht Xiaomi aime bien mettre plusieurs variantes...